Websocket

Configurer WebSocket sur AWS EC2 Load Balancer lance la connexion à 'wss // chat.domaine.com 8080 / 'a échoué

Configurer WebSocket sur AWS EC2 Load Balancer lance la connexion à 'wss // chat.domaine.com 8080 / 'a échoué
  1. Comment les Websockets fonctionnent-ils avec Balancer Load Balancer?
  2. Comment créer un wss Websocket WSS?
  3. Qu'est-ce que WebSocket WSS?
  4. AWS Classic Load Balancer prend-il en charge les lignes Websockets?
  5. Ce qui fait échouer un WebSocket?
  6. Pourquoi WebSocket ne se connecte-t-il pas au serveur?
  7. Comment activer le protocole WSS?
  8. Comment authentifier une connexion WebSocket?
  9. Pouvez-vous utiliser WSS avec HTTP?
  10. Le chargeur de chargement prend-il en charge WebSocket?
  11. Les Websockets peuvent-ils être équilibrés à chargement?
  12. Est-ce que le réseau Balancer prend en charge WebSocket?
  13. Est-ce que Azure Load Balancer prend en charge WebSocket?
  14. Les webockets sont-ils bloqués par pare-feu?
  15. AWS prend-il en charge WebSocket?
  16. Devrais-je activer les lignes WebSockets?

Comment les Websockets fonctionnent-ils avec Balancer Load Balancer?

L'équilibreur de charges sait comment mettre à niveau une connexion HTTP à une connexion WebSocket et une fois que cela se produira, les messages se déplaceront dans les deux sens via un tunnel WebSocket. Cependant, vous devez concevoir votre système à l'échelle si vous prévoyez de décharger plusieurs serveurs WebSocket.

Comment créer un wss Websocket WSS?

Pour ouvrir une connexion WebSocket, nous devons créer un nouveau WebSocket en utilisant le protocole spécial WS dans l'URL: Laissez Socket = New WebSocket ("ws: // javascript.info "); il y a aussi le protocole WSS: //. C'est comme https pour les basket.

Qu'est-ce que WebSocket WSS?

WebSockets est un protocole de communication en duplex complet bidirectionnel initié sur HTTP. Ils sont couramment utilisés dans les applications Web modernes pour les données de streaming et d'autres trafics asynchrones.

AWS Classic Load Balancer prend-il en charge les lignes Websockets?

Alb fournit une prise en charge native pour WebSocket via les protocoles WS: // et WSS: //. Vous pouvez utiliser les lignes Web avec vos auditeurs. De toute évidence, vous devez avoir un groupe auditeur / cible sur le port WebSocket.

Ce qui fait échouer un WebSocket?

La cause la plus courante d'erreur WebSocket est lorsque vous vous connectez à DSS via un proxy. WebSockets est un protocole assez récent et de nombreux proxys d'entreprise ne le prennent pas en charge. La connexion WebSocket ne s'établira pas et vous verrez ce message.

Pourquoi WebSocket ne se connecte-t-il pas au serveur?

Le message d'erreur «WebSocket incapable de connecter» indique que vous travaillez probablement derrière un proxy qui ne prend pas en charge le protocole WebSocket. Dans ce cas, les connexions de l'appareil passeront au protocole HTTP.

Comment activer le protocole WSS?

- Dans le panneau de configuration, cliquez sur les programmes et les fonctionnalités, puis cliquez sur les fonctionnalités ou les fonctionnalités de Windows. Développer les services d'information Internet, développer les services Web World Wide, développer les fonctionnalités de développement des applications, puis sélectionner le protocole WebSocket. Cliquez sur OK. Cliquez sur Fermer.

Comment authentifier une connexion WebSocket?

Flux d'authentification

Le client fait une demande de poignée de main WebSocket avec le jeton d'authentification externe passé comme un paramètre de chaîne de requête dans l'URL du point de terminaison de la poignée de main. Le serveur vérifie le cache pour voir si le jeton d'authentification externe est valide.

Pouvez-vous utiliser WSS avec HTTP?

Oui. Sont des connexions WSS (Secure Web Socket) tout aussi sécurisées sur un serveur HTTP que sur un serveur HTTPS? Oui (voir ci-dessus).

Le chargeur de chargement prend-il en charge WebSocket?

Les options que vous choisissez pour votre auditeur s'appliquent aux connexions WebSocket ainsi qu'au trafic HTTP. Pour plus d'informations, voyez comment fonctionne le protocole WebSocket dans le Guide du développeur Amazon CloudFront. Les équilibreurs de charge d'application fournissent une prise en charge native pour HTTP / 2 avec les auditeurs HTTPS.

Les Websockets peuvent-ils être équilibrés à chargement?

L'équilibrage de la charge WebSocket est un problème mutuel du client et du serveur. Sans indice du client, il n'est guère possible d'obtenir des connaissances 6D-Tuple du côté du serveur. Une solution raisonnable consiste à soulever l'équilibrage de la charge au niveau de l'application. Cela signifie que la logique des applications client sera consciente de l'échelle côté serveur.

Est-ce que le réseau Balancer prend en charge WebSocket?

Équilibrage de la charge d'application pour AWS

Les équilibreurs de chargement d'applications prennent en charge le routage basé sur le contenu et prennent en charge les applications qui s'exécutent dans des conteneurs. Ils prennent en charge une paire de protocoles standard de l'industrie (WebSocket et HTTP / 2) et offrent également une visibilité supplémentaire sur la santé des instances cibles et des conteneurs.

Est-ce que Azure Load Balancer prend en charge WebSocket?

L'équilibreur de charge standard Azure prend-il en charge WebSockets. L'interface utilisateur HTTPS fonctionne mais ne prend pas en charge les lignes WebSockets. Un service Azure qui fournit des Kubernetes sans serveur, une intégration continue intégrée et une expérience de livraison continue, et une sécurité et une gouvernance de qualité d'entreprise.

Les webockets sont-ils bloqués par pare-feu?

Les connexions WebSocket fonctionnent généralement même si un proxy ou un pare-feu est en place. En effet, ils utilisent les ports 80 et 443 qui sont également utilisés par les connexions HTTP. Dans certaines situations, les connexions WebSocket sont bloquées sur le port 80. Dans ce cas, une connexion SSL sécurisée utilisant WSS sur le port 443 doit se connecter avec succès.

AWS prend-il en charge WebSocket?

Le moyen le plus rapide de commencer avec WebSockets sur AWS est d'utiliser les API WebSocket alimentées par Amazon API Gateway. Cette solution sans serveur permet aux clients de démarrer avec WebSockets sans avoir la complexité de l'exécution d'une API WebSocket.

Devrais-je activer les lignes WebSockets?

WebSockets permette une quantité d'efficacité plus élevée par rapport au repos car ils ne nécessitent pas les frais généraux de demande / réponse HTTP pour chaque message envoyé et reçu. Lorsqu'un client souhaite des mises à jour continues sur l'état de la ressource, WebSocket est généralement un bon ajustement.

Exportation de l'image docker multi-Arch du registre local à .fichier
Comment créer une image docker multi-arch?Pouvez-vous exporter une image docker vers un fichier?Puis-je copier une image docker en tant que fichier?Q...
Docker Compose sur AWS
Pouvez-vous exécuter Docker Compose sur ECS?Pouvez-vous exécuter un conteneur Docker sur AWS?Puis-je déployer avec Docker Compose?Docker est-il toujo...
AWS- comment estimer une configuration de serveur pour l'équilibreur de chargement Nginx?
AWS utilise-t-il Nginx comme équilibreur de charge?Quel est le fichier de configuration pour nginx?Combien de demandes peuvent gérer Nginx charger l'...